Stunning Tasso Katselas MidCentury Modern jewel on the city’s most prestigious private road. Meticulously maintained and updated by the same family for 60 years: picturesque privacy in a perfect location. The front door sits at the end of a bridge over a sunken garden and a grand stairway sweeps into big open spaces. Walls of windows, cypress paneling, and exposed brick reflect the natural materials that surround the house. The outside patios and decks seamlessly meld into the home through large glass walls and doors. Professionally designed gardens on the entire property. Kitchen, breakfast room, and office all have direct access to the exterior patio, deck, and atrium spaces. 3 bedrooms and 2 full baths on the top floor, open…
